//
// file: IDNodeVector.cpp
// Implementation of class IDNodeVector.
// (Use of STL vector, or equivalent, would have been nice,
// but is not available. 'IDOM_Node *' is the only type
// kept in Vectors in this DOM implementation, so this is
// a hardwired implementation for that type.
//
#include "IDNodeVector.hpp"
#include "IDDocumentImpl.hpp"
#include <assert.h>
IDNodeVector::IDNodeVector(IDOM_Document *doc)
{
init(doc, 10);
};
IDNodeVector::IDNodeVector(IDOM_Document *doc, unsigned int size) {
init(doc, size);
};
void IDNodeVector::init(IDOM_Document *doc, unsigned int size) {
assert(size > 0);
//data = new (doc) IDOM_Node *[size];
data = (IDOM_Node**) ((IDDocumentImpl *)doc)->allocate(sizeof(IDOM_Node*) * size);
assert(data != 0);
unsigned int i;
for (i=0; i<size; i++)
data[i] = 0;
allocatedSize = size;
nextFreeSlot = 0;
};
IDNodeVector::~IDNodeVector() {
};
void IDNodeVector::addElement(IDOM_Node *elem) {
checkSpace();
data[nextFreeSlot] = elem;
++nextFreeSlot;
};
void IDNodeVector::checkSpace() {
if (nextFreeSlot == allocatedSize) {
unsigned int grow = allocatedSize/2;
if (grow < 50) grow = 50;
unsigned int newAllocatedSize = allocatedSize + grow;
IDOM_Document *doc = data[0]->getOwnerDocument();
//IDOM_Node **newData = new (doc) IDOM_Node *[newAllocatedSize];
IDOM_Node **newData = (IDOM_Node**) ((IDDocumentImpl *)doc)->allocate(sizeof(IDOM_Node*) * newAllocatedSize);
assert(newData != 0);
for (unsigned int i=0; i<allocatedSize; i++) {
newData[i] = data[i];
};
// delete [] data; // idom_revisit. Can't delete! Recycle?
allocatedSize = newAllocatedSize;
data = newData;
}
}
IDOM_Node *IDNodeVector::elementAt(unsigned int index) {
if (index >= nextFreeSlot)
return 0;
return data[index];
};
IDOM_Node *IDNodeVector::lastElement() {
if (nextFreeSlot == 0)
return 0;
return data[nextFreeSlot-1];
};
void IDNodeVector::insertElementAt(IDOM_Node *elem, unsigned int index) {
unsigned int i;
assert(index <= nextFreeSlot);
checkSpace();
for (i=nextFreeSlot; i>index; --i) {
data[i] = data[i-1];
}
data[index] = elem;
++nextFreeSlot;
};
void IDNodeVector::removeElementAt(unsigned int index) {
assert(index < nextFreeSlot);
for (unsigned int i=index; i<nextFreeSlot-1; ++i) {
data[i] = data[i+1];
}
--nextFreeSlot;
};
void IDNodeVector::reset() {
nextFreeSlot = 0;
};
void IDNodeVector::setElementAt(IDOM_Node *elem, unsigned int index) {
assert(index < nextFreeSlot);
data[index] = elem;
};
unsigned int IDNodeVector::size() {
return nextFreeSlot;
};
